Our client is a Housing Association who is seeking a Maintenance Officer.

This is a fantastic opportunity for candidates with Housing/Property Maintenance experience.

In addition to reactive repairs experience, you will play a significant role in the delivery of a programme of works to replace or improve kitchens, bathrooms and heating systems.

You will visit the housing stock to inspect, assess and record all information necessary to produce tender documentation for a range of programmed works.

At this stage you will have the responsibility to liaise with individual tenants and staff regarding tenant's choice and impact on tenants during works.

You will be required to keep an accurate record of the planned programme of works and any variations, in addition you will assist with the prioritisation of works including seasonal programming.

The post could also involve the provision of assistance to existing staff with the on-site supervision of contractors and the inspection and certification of completed works.

The role will be suited to an organised individual with a sound technical background and knowledge of construction which can be applied to these areas of activity.

A background in Housing and Housing Maintenance will also be appreciated by our client, also the successful candidate must be able to communicate effectively with a range of stakeholders.

The role will involve some driving so a valid licence is required.

The post is based in Glasgow and Central Scotland and will offer the opportunity to work in a Hybrid Style.
